      How Does Diffusion Shape the Biology of Cells and Tissues?

      At its core, diffusion is the movement of molecules or particles from an area of higher concentration to an area of lower concentration. This process is driven by thermal energy, which causes particles to move randomly. In living organisms, diffusion plays a vital role in various cellular processes, such as:

        While both processes involve the movement of molecules, diffusion occurs across a concentration gradient, whereas osmosis involves the movement of water molecules across a semipermeable membrane.

      Yes, diffusion can be affected by external factors such as temperature, pressure, and the presence of inhibitors or enhancers. Understanding these factors is essential for manipulating diffusion in various applications.

      Diffusion influences various cellular processes, including signaling, metabolism, and proliferation. It also plays a critical role in maintaining cellular homeostasis and responding to changes in the environment.
